Baby Archie Mountbatten-Windsor is just over two months old, but already there is chatter about when the newest member of the royal family might be getting a sibling.
โPeople are already speculating about baby number two for the Sussexes,โ the respected royal expert and the Vanity Fair royal reporter Katie Nicholl told Entertainment Tonight.
Now that Archieโs christening has been and gone, and weโve seen just how adorably besotted Harry and Meghan are with their little bub, itโs not surprising that royal fans are wondering when the seventh in line to the throne will get a sibling.
โThey absolutely want siblings for Archie, so possibly we will have a pregnancy announcement โ a second pregnancy announcement for Meghan and Harry sometime next year โ but, for the moment, the focus is obviously on Archie,โ Nicholl revealed.
Harry and Meghan have clearly taken to parenthood like ducks to water and have told their loved ones they would absolutely want to expand their brood.
โSources close to the couple told me that they really would love to have a big family,โ royal expert Nicholl said.
โThey are, by all accounts, amazing parents. They are loving parenthood.โ

(Credit: Getty)The coupleโs decision to raise Archie out of the spotlight and have a private christening is an attempt to ensure that the royal baby has as normal an upbringing as is possible.
โYou have to remember that Prince Harry grew up very much in the spotlight, never far away from the gaze of the cameras and at points in his life, thatโs been something he has resented,โ Nicholl said.
And that explains why Harry and Meghan have chosen to live at Frogmore Cottage in Windsor, away from the hustle and bustle of London, and Kensington Palace and Buckingham Palace.

โAt Frogmore, they have essentially built a fortress, one of their closest friends told me it was their oasis, their sanctuary where theyโre going to raise their child away from the spotlight,โ Nicholl said.
โThey are tucked away there, they are set in acres of beautiful green space, you cannot get close to the property and behind the walls of Frogmore cottage. Archie is enjoying, albeit a privileged lifestyle, a remarkably ordinary lifestyle.โ
